Reading is huge new event to be held at the Rivermead Leisure Complex located near Caversham Bridge on the northern side of Reading. It is 10 - 15 minutes walk from the station (be sure to leave the station by the northern exit, by the car park, and follow the signs towards Caversham).

Items on sale will include:- Books, Photographs, Postcards, Posters, Timetables (Working and Public), Publicity and Guides, Paperwork, Railwayana, Enamel, Lamps, Collectables, Cast Iron, Carriage Prints, Model Railways (old and new), Kit Built and Ready to Run, O/OO/N Gauge, Hornby, Bachmann, Lima, Hornby Dublo and Wrenn.

An unmissable event for anyone with an interest in railways, buses, trams etc.

A free Routemaster bus will operate between Reading Station, stand SA (adjacent to the "Three Guineas Pub"), and the Rivermead Leisure Complex. The first bus leaves the Station at 09:30 and runs to a 20 minute schedule until 12:30. The bus returns from Rivermead 10 minutes after leaving the Station. After a break for lunch to bus resumes at 13:40 from Rivermead to the Station, again at a 20 minute interval.

If your partner wishes to use the bus to travel into Reading while you are at Rivermead you are welcome to do this.

There is a large car park. Visitors to Rivermead get 50% of their parking fee refunded, see the ticket machines for details. Fees (as at June 2004) 3 hours £1, All-Day £5, reduced by 50%.

Sandwiches and light meals will be available and a bar will be open.

Admission: £3.00, accompanied children free.
